Message "The website declined to show this webpage"?

Hi! I have Yahoo small business account where I store my graphics for sale. Last couple months, every day, 2-3 hours a day I can't view any of my files. I get this message "The website declined to show this webpage HTTP 403." In 2-3 hours of doing nothing everything magically appears to be working fine. My customers starting complaining about it. When I send them html code, they see an empty page for some time. I sell auction templates for ebay. All my templates and my customers' templates don't show up every day on daily basis. I contacted yahoo help 3 times. They blamed everything from my computer, bad links, to third party (ebay). It can't be my computer because my customers don't see templates on their computers too. It can't be bad links, how come they don't work now but will work in 2 hours? It also can't be ebay because at the same time I can't view any of my files from "file manager" in my account. Yahoo "help guys" aren't going to do anything. I need HELP! Thank you
